你查询的IP:[119.144.27.57]  地理位置:中国–广东–东莞

最新查询120.90.72.167 222.176.50.59 117.75.180.30 122.64.36.173 124.250.22.22 58.116.16.147 61.232.29.171 117.59.26.139 121.16.97.209 119.144.27.57 121.192.216.102 202.91.224.142 116.214.32.245 118.84.89.119 117.8.217.92 122.240.47.126 222.240.143.29 119.40.64.82 124.72.201.79 124.192.254.111 222.125.15.89 203.207.128.116 202.168.160.149 116.112.120.123 60.245.128.6 122.200.64.33 222.126.128.30 120.92.59.45 116.214.128.191 122.198.133.159 121.60.115.27